|
CoCreate Modeling : Lisp-Makro von V12 nach V16 übersetzen?
highway45 am 06.10.2008 um 11:21 Uhr (0)
Da haben sich wohl ein paar Befehle geändert.Im Integration-Kit findet man unter "Appendix" die "Command Syntax Changes and Enhancements".Beispiel:AM_MODIFY_NORMAL_LINE wurde ersetzt durch AM_VIEW_PROP und dann gibt es noch den Hinweis: old command is obsolete and need to be made accessible with (load "old_modify_view_props") if necessary.Würde ich aber nicht machen, denn weil es ja alles nicht sooo komplizierte Anwendungen sind, würde ich die einfach mit dem Recorder nochmal neu aufnehmen.Dann sieht man a ...
|
| In das Form CoCreate Modeling wechseln |
|
OneSpace Modeling : Annotation: Gewindelinien
Allenbach Rolf am 13.06.2007 um 10:54 Uhr (0)
Zitat:Original erstellt von highway45: [QUOTE]Original erstellt von Allenbach Rolf:Der zweite Link funktioniert leider nicht mehr.Hab ich eben korrigiert, war ein Punkt zuviel drin, jetzt gehts !Ich hab mal alle Dateien auf der Festplatte durchsuchen lassen nach "show_thread". Konnte aber nichts finden, wo das drin vorkommt [/QUOTE]Du mit W2K hast Glück, du kannst das noch.Der Suchlumpi von WinXPro kann gar nicht in Lisp-Dateien reinschauen ------------------Rolf "Gilde der Erfinnder - Lehrli ...
|
| In das Form OneSpace Modeling wechseln |
|
AutoCAD Civil 3D : C3D 2008 nach Microstation V8
CAD-Huebner am 05.07.2007 um 21:06 Uhr (0)
Und um 3D-Flächen in Linien umzuwandeln hab ich hier noch ein Lisp-Tool ausgegraben:Code:; aus Discussion Groups Index AutoCAD Groups Visual LISP, AutoLISP and General Customization Issues explode 3dface ; Reply From: Jürg Menzi ; Date: Jun/12/04 - 16:56 (; CEST); angepasst und erweitert von Udo Hübner 12.12.05;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;(VL-LOAD-COM)(DEFUN MeExplode3DFace (Obj / AcaDoc CurSpc PntCnt PntLs ...
|
| In das Form AutoCAD Civil 3D wechseln |
|
OneSpace Modeling : Bauteile und Baugruppen selektieren
Walter Geppert am 13.09.2007 um 13:56 Uhr (0)
Deine Auswahlvariable sollte nichtCode::value-type :assembly sein, sondern Code::selection (*sd-assembly-seltype* *sd-part-seltype*):multiple-items tDamit kannst du Teile und/oder Baugruppen mehrfach auswählen.eventuell noch gleich Code::show-select-menu tdazu, dann ist das Auswahlmenü auch gleich hervorgeholtAuf jeden Fall ist diese Variable dann eine Liste von sel-items------------------meine LISP-Makros sind auf osd.cad.deDisclaimerGrüße aus Wien WalterDC4 Technisches Büro GmbH
|
| In das Form OneSpace Modeling wechseln |
|
Rund um Autocad : Textfilter nach Höhe in Skript
ChrisSin am 14.11.2006 um 09:13 Uhr (0)
Ja, läuft anstandslos:-)Ich bastel mir jetzt noch mein skript zusammen, dass dann in einem Rutsch Text und Layer ändert. Dürfte jetzt mit eurer Hilfe - auch von CADmium - aber funktionieren...(wenn nicht meld ich mich noch mal;-))!Und um LISP richtig zu lernen, muss ich mir wohl auch mal richtig Zeit nehmen! Bislang gabs dazu aber nicht die Notwendigkeit, weil ich mit AUTOCAD eher weniger zu tun habe...So im Hauruck-Vefahren gehts jedenfalls nicht, oder nur mit Unterstützung;-)Chris
|
| In das Form Rund um Autocad wechseln |
|
Rund um AutoCAD : Textstil ausfiltern
CAD-Huebner am 25.05.2008 um 19:55 Uhr (0)
Wenn der Textstil aber nicht nur Texten (TEXT), sondern zeichenweise auch MTEXT Objekten, ATTDEFs (Attributdefinitionen) oder ATTRIBs (Attributen) zugeordnet wurde, wird man über die Schnellauswahl nicht fündig.Für die ATTDEFs kabnn man die Blöcke nacheinander mit dem Blockeditor öffnen und die ATTDEFs prüfen.Die Holzhammermethode bei widerspenstigen Dateien ist DXFOUT und dann mit einem Texteditor im DXF Code suchen.Oder man schreibt sich eine angepasste VBA oder LISP Routine dafür.------------------Mit f ...
|
| In das Form Rund um AutoCAD wechseln |
|
Rund um AutoCAD : AutoCAD-Meldung beim Öffnen bestimmter Zeichnungen
Prisoner am 24.02.2012 um 16:22 Uhr (0)
Dankedankedanke cadffm, Du hast zwar nicht direkt die Lösung gehabt, mich aber drauf gebracht (Stichwort Archtools!).Also wenn Du immer noch zum "haben will" stehst: Ich schenk Dir die Meldung.XBem ist das Problem (Bemaßungstool, hat außer dem gleichen Ziel "Baubemaßung"nix mit Archtools zu tun!) Sobald ich eine Maßkette setze, ist der Bug drin.Jetzt muss ich nur noch rausbekommen, warum die Meldung erst seit kurzem und überhaupt auftaucht (und: Ist das nun wirklich eine "AutoCAD-Meldung"oder eine "XBem-Me ...
|
| In das Form Rund um AutoCAD wechseln |
|
Rund um AutoCAD : Gesunde Farbeinstellung
Dig15 am 26.01.2008 um 11:10 Uhr (0)
Ich schließe mich auch meinen Vorredner an. Ich arbeite in ACAD mit einem weißen Hintergrund. Ich will es auf dem Monitor einfach so haben, wie es dann auch auf dem Plan ist. Wenn es doch mal sehr viele helle Linien geben sollte, habe ich ein Lisp, welches mir zwischen schwarz und weiß umschaltet. Ansonsten das Auge immer mal entspannen. Aus dem Fenster schauen, die Kollegin bewundern , ...Ich setze mich selbst nach einem 8h Tag noch zu Hause vor den Rechner. Dort wird dann allerdings eher gespielt. Das ...
|
| In das Form Rund um AutoCAD wechseln |
|
Rund um Autocad : mehrere WBlöcke aus Verzeichnis aktualisieren
CADmium am 26.10.2006 um 08:01 Uhr (0)
Vorab: Was verstehst du unter einem WBLOCK? Vielleicht können wir uns auf den FAQ-Beitrag beziehen und den Austausch mit den Fachtermini führen....das vereinfacht die sache für alle Beteiligten und beugt Mißverständnisse vor (auch wenn einige Leute im Anfragen interpretieren schon recht gut sind )..Ich vermute mal, dir geht es um eine Art Blocktausch, bei dem Blockdefinitionen (incl.deren Referenzierungen) einer Zeichnung durch die Elemente (im Modellbereich) einer anderen DWG(/DXF) ersetzt werden sollen. ...
|
| In das Form Rund um Autocad wechseln |
|
Rund um AutoCAD : frage
CADmium am 25.02.2008 um 10:56 Uhr (0)
1. Falsches Brett - Besser wäre LISPFORUM gewesen2. Falsche Überschrift .. etwas aussagekräftigerer Betreff bitte beim nächsten Mal3. Wenn du schon mit der Rechtschreibung und der Textformatierung auf Kriegsfuß stehst, wirds mit Lisp auch nicht so doll werden4. Guck dir mal dieTutorials von Axel an, da solltest du alles nötige für den Einstieg finden. Gedruckt gibt es diese hier .....zu deiner konkreten Frage folgender Codeschnipsel:(setq a "Blabla")(setq FILE(open "c:Testus.txt" "w"))(princ a FILE)(close ...
|
| In das Form Rund um AutoCAD wechseln |
|
Programmierung : LISP: berechnete Werte auf Zeichnung
holt am 07.12.2007 um 12:47 Uhr (0)
Um jetzt bei diesem Beitrag weiterzumachen:Wie in diesem Thread http://ww3.cad.de/foren/ubb/Forum92/HTML/000400.shtml#000012 zu lesen, funktioniert mein Programm aufs erste einmal.Die Frage, die mich aber noch immer beschäftigt:Wie dauerhaft sind die Infos, die ich an die Texte drangehängt habe?Kann der zum Text zugehörige Teil auch nach 3 Jahren noch ermittelt werden, obwohl er dann in einer ganz anderen Baugruppe geladen wird?Kann mir das jemand sagen?Wie im Programm ersichtlich, verwende ich das Ergebni ...
|
| In das Form Programmierung wechseln |
 |
Rund um AutoCAD : Rundungsfehler?
CAD-Huebner am 23.03.2016 um 17:33 Uhr (15)
Die Flächen sind rechnerisch nicht genau 1.15 bzw. 5.55 in den (aller)letzten Nachkommastellen gibt es Abweichungen.Die kann man sich mit einem Lisp-Befehl anzeigen lassen (die AutoCAD Anzeige geht ja nur max. 8 Nachkommastellen).Code:Befehl: (rtos (vla-get-area (vlax-ename-vla-object (car (entsel)))) 2 16)Objekt wählen: "1.150000000000033"Objekt wählen: "1.154999999999985"Objekt wählen: "5.549999999999947"Dann macht die festgestellte Rundung bei 2 Nachkommastellen wieder Sinn.Der Fehler ist durch das Rund ...
|
| In das Form Rund um AutoCAD wechseln |
|
Lisp : Übernehmen der Fläche einer Polylinie in das Schriftfeld (in einem Attributblock)
Apply2CAD am 22.03.2007 um 11:39 Uhr (0)
Felder werden als AcDbDictionary angehängt z.B.:Code:AcDbText 1)- AcDbDictionary 1.1)- AcDbFieldFolgende GCs finden sich dann am AcDbField z.B.:Code:0 FIELD 5 195 102 {ACAD_REACTORS 330 69318296;0 102 } 330 69318296;0 100 AcDbField 1 _text 2 %\_FldIdx 0% 4 90 1 360 69317632;0 97 0 91 63 92 0 94 9 95 2 96 0 300 93 1 6 ACFD_FIELDTEXT_CHECKSUM 93 2 90 2 140 3522 94 0 300 302 304 ACVALUE_END 7 ACFD_FIELD_VALUE 93 3 90 0 91 0 94 0 300 302 304 ACVALUE_END 301 98 0 Mit der Acad-Doku sollten dann die Wert ...
|
| In das Form Lisp wechseln |